The green emission lines of the Cat's Eye Nebula
Cat's Eye Nebula
The Cat's Eye Nebula is a planetary nebula in the constellation of Draco. Structurally, it is one of the most complex nebulae known, with high-resolution Hubble Space Telescope observations revealing remarkable structures such as knots, jets, bubbles and sinewy arc-like features...

 at 4959 and 5007 Ångström
Ångström
The angstrom or ångström, is a unit of length equal to 1/10,000,000,000 of a meter . Its symbol is the Swedish letter Å....

  were discovered by William Huggins
William Huggins
Sir William Huggins, OM, KCB, FRS was an English amateur astronomer best known for his pioneering work in astronomical spectroscopy.-Biography:...

 in 1864. Because no known element was showing these emission lines in the experiment it was concluded in the late 1890s that a new element was responsible for that lines, it was called nebulium
Nebulium
Nebulium was a proposed element found in a nebula by William Huggins in 1864. The strong green emission lines of the Cat's Eye Nebula, discovered using spectroscopy, led to the postulation that an as yet unknown element was responsible for this emission...

. Bowen was able to calculate the forbidden transitions of doubly ionized oxygen
Doubly ionized oxygen
Doubly ionized oxygen is a forbidden line of the ion O2+. It is significant in that it emits light in the green part of the spectrum primarily at the wavelength 500.7 nanometres and secondarily at 495.9 nm. Concentrated levels of [O III] are found in diffuse and planetary nebulae...

 to be exactly where the lines had been found. The low probability for collisions in the nebula made it impossible for the oxygen to get from the excited stated to the ground state and so the forbidden transitions were the main path for the relaxation. Bowen published his findings in 1927 and concluded that nebulium was not really a chemical element
Chemical element
A chemical element is a pure chemical substance consisting of one type of atom distinguished by its atomic number, which is the number of protons in its nucleus. Familiar examples of elements include carbon, oxygen, aluminum, iron, copper, gold, mercury, and lead.As of November 2011, 118 elements...

.
